Grand Island Lutheran suffered their biggest loss since October 28, 2024 on Thursday. They came up short against the Ansley/Litchfield Spartans, falling 3-0. The Lightning have struggled against the Spartans recently, as the game was their fifth consecutive lost matchup.
While Grand Island Lutheran ultimately came up short, they really made Ansley/Litchfield work, particularly in the first set. Once all was said and done, the final score wound up at 28-26, 25-14, 25-22.
Abigail Uden paced Grand Island Lutheran's offense, picking up ten kills. Uden got some help from Chloe Keasling and her 24 assists.
Garittee Smith had a dynamite game For Ansley/Litchfield., getting 30 digs and two aces. That's the most aces Smith has posted over her last eight matchups.
Grand Island Lutheran's defeat dropped their record down to 9-3. As for Ansley/Litchfield, they pushed their record up to 13-2 with the win, which was their fourth straight at home.
Both teams are looking forward to the support of their home crowds in their upcoming games. Grand Island Lutheran will host Axtell on Monday. As for Ansley/Litchfield, they will be playing at home against Sumner-Eddyville-Miller at 6:30 p.m. on Tuesday.
